If snails are scared, they will stay in their shells. Glad you have already moved them into a safer tank!
You can still try the food, might help encourage them to come out of their shells.
Dead snails, will start falling out of their shells. They will not have that closed trap door look. It also does not take long for them to smell. Not much, that smells worse than a dead snail. Do the sniff test, if it smells nasty, it is dead.
